Inhibitor Report for: Promecarb

General
Type Carbamate, Insecticide
Chemical_Nomenclature 3-methyl-5-(1-methylethyl)phenol, methylcarbamate
Canonical SMILES CC1=CC(=CC(=C1)OC(=O)NC)C(C)C
InChI InChI=1S/C12H17NO2/c1-8(2)10-5-9(3)6-11(7-10)15-12(14)13-4/h5-8H,1-4H3,(H,13,14)
InChIKey DTAPQAJKAFRNJB-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Other name(s) Promecarbe ; Carbamult ; Minacide ; Schering 34615 ; Morton EP-316 ; Nor-Am ; m-Cym-5-yl methylcarbamate ; Caswell No. 271C ; Carbamult, Cym-5-yl methylcarbamate
________________________________________________________________________________________________
MW|207.27
Formula|C12H17NO2
CAS_number|2631-37-0
PubChem|17516
UniChem|DTAPQAJKAFRNJB-UHFFFAOYSA-N
IUPHAR|
Wikipedia|Promecarb

Target
Families | Promecarb ligand of proteins in family: ACHE
